VIAV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2019 in Review

308 of the 4,621 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Viavi Solutions (VIAV) for Q1 2019, worth a combined $2.65B — up 24% from $2.13B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 68 funds opened new VIAV positions and 31 closed out — a net gain of 37 holders — while 105 added to existing stakes and 67 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Citadel Advisors, adding an estimated $24.9M. The largest seller was Capital Research Global Investors, cutting an estimated $83.8M.
